California: Fresno Establishes Tobacco Retailer License

The Fresno City Council voted 6-1 to establish a tobacco retailer licensing program. This initiative targets the sale of prohibited and illegal tobacco products, including flavored vapes, by enforcing compliance among the city’s estimated 550 retailers.

Council President Nelson Esparza emphasized the necessity of the measure, stating, “There are a lot of… negative externalities associated with tobacco sale and consumption, and you know we’re taking it a lot more seriously here in the city of Fresno.”

Regulating Fresno’s Tobacco Market

The new ordinance requires all businesses selling tobacco products within city limits to obtain an annual license. Currently priced at \$1,000, the fee is temporarily reduced through an active state grant. City officials clarified that the fee covers administration and enforcement costs rather than generating revenue.

Supporters of the policy argue that adding licensing requirements will directly reduce youth access to tobacco by removing non-compliant products from store shelves.

Balancing Enforcement and Business Concerns

Local business owners expressed support for keeping tobacco away from youth but voiced concerns regarding the financial burden of the license. Andy Chikara of the American Petroleum and Convenience Store Association suggested, “If you want to fix a problem, have an association like ourselves sit on the table. We could help them make a better rule of regulations to protect our youth.”

Council members also debated liability during the drafting process. Councilmember Nick Richardson advocated for protecting owners from employee-only violations, noting, “If you knowingly disregard the rules, we have to have language in this that separates the responsibility that would be considered a sales violation from the owner and the employee.”

Despite these debates, supporters argue the policy strikes a necessary balance. Councilmember Tyler Maxwell described the ordinance as “a solid piece of legislation that attacks the issue at hand here, which is the saturated market with illegal products.”

Timeline for Retailer Compliance

The licensing program operates independently of a zoning policy passed last year that caps the number of smoke shops allowed per council district. Together, these policies form a strategy to restrict access to illicit products.

The ordinance takes effect in 30 days. Once active, local retailers have a 90-day window to submit their license applications to the city.
